
"Trachymene coerulea" is a herb in the family Araliaceae. It is native to Western Australia. "Trachymene coerulea" was first described by Robert Graham in 1828, from a plant grown from seed sent to Edinburgh by Charles Fraser, the New South Wales colonial botanist.
